Fill the bottle back up to full, you still have air in there most likely.

Thats why it was lower when you drove it. When hot it should be OVER the full mark, if you have it at full when it is cold.

BTW, if your a/c compressor clutch does not lock up to turn your compressor; your aux fan will not come on. So if you are low on 134 your e fan wont kick on. (if you are talking about the fan coming on when using a/c)

Just jump power from the bat and ground it to the block and test the fan.
